Witryna3 wrz 2024 · Global air transport accounts for 3.5 percent of anthropogenic climate warming. It is also apparent that only one third of aviation's climate impact is due to carbon dioxide emissions and two thirds to non-carbon-dioxide effects, with contrails and the resulting cirrus clouds being the most significant factor.
